Title of the Paper: A Novel Multi-objective Affinity Set Classification System
Authors as they appear in the Paper: Chih-Hung Wu, Wei-Ting Lin, Wen-Cheng, Wang
Email addresses of all the authors: chwu@ntcu.edu.tw, bit096101@ms3.ntcu.edu.tw, wcwang@cc.hwh.edu.tw
Number of paper pages: 10
Abstract: This paper proposed a novel multi-objective affinity set (MO affinity set) classification system comparing with Ant colony optimization (ACO) and affinity set theory on delayed diagnosis dataset classification. The research result showed that the output of MO affinity set classification rules has the higher accuracy than ACO and traditional affinity set. The output 8 classification rules were used to build up an online medical support system that has the accuracy 80.8%. Furthermore, our MO affinity set classification skips the traditional affinity set k-core method, and has fewer rules. It is better and more easily to apply or to construct a support system if the number of rules is smaller.
Keywords: Multi-objective affinity set (MO affinity set), Affinity Set, Ant colony optimization (ACO), Delayed diagnosis detection support system
